What I would do is draw it out. Then look at schematics and find a similar one. If you know one is 30 you might could replace that one then cut the other out completely. Then clip in a say 30 in the caps place you don't know. Then power it up with leads connected to the battery out. As it powers up look at the voltage. If you know it is suppose to be say 90 but it is 70 you may need a higher or lower. But it it is say 110 it may need lower. Remember though if it doesn't have a load the voltage may be higher than it is rated. I will see if I can contact Rickey if he knows the values.
